Telegram wins over Facebook blackout: Over 70 million new users

The messaging application Telegram gained over 70 million users, as long as Facebook lasted yesterday, became known today by its founder Pavel Durov, as users worldwide did not have access to the popular network for almost six hours.

“Telegram’s daily growth rate exceeded normal, purely in size, and we received over 70 million “Refugees” from other platforms in one day, “he wrote on his Telegram account.

According to the APE, which cites Durov, some users in America may have encountered slower speeds, as millions of people rushed to register at the same time, but the service worked normally for most.

It is recalled that Facebook claimed responsibility for damage, which left out of the popular services WhatsApp, Instagram and Messenger 3.5 billion users, in an incorrect change of settings, in the context of “routine maintenance”.
